Abstract: The representation of general solution to three-dimensional dynamic equations of transversely isotropic thermoelastic medium is presented by using the Carrier - Gassmann condition and additional relation connecting temperature stress coefficients and elasticity constants. The displacements are expressed via three resolvent potentials satisfying three specific inhomogeneous quasi-wave equations. The potentials are related to the equation of heat conductivity.
